Quiet Phone Booths for the Contemporary Workplace
The evolution of the workplace has dramatically shifted, and with it, the need for focused, productive environments. Open-plan offices, while encouraging collaboration, can often become noisy and disruptive, hindering concentration. Enter acoustic phone pods – a rapidly growing solution offering individuals a private, distraction-free zone to conduct calls, participate in virtual meetings, or simply gather their thoughts. These enclosed units aren't just about blocking out noise; they are increasingly designed with ergonomic features, ventilation, and even integrated lighting to create a truly functional and welcoming environment. Companies are realizing that investing in these quiet havens isn't a luxury but a valuable tool for boosting employee well-being and fostering a more harmonious work atmosphere. Modern Workplace Confidentiality Solutions: Meeting Pods & Beyond
As agile work structures become increasingly common, protecting employee confidentiality in the workplace is more important than ever. While discussion pods – acoustic booths designed for concentrated work or small team interactions – have emerged as a favored solution, the need extends past these dedicated spaces. Companies are now exploring a variety of other approaches, including movable workstation partitions, biometric entry systems for restricted areas, and even sound-dampening technology integrated into the workspace design. Ultimately, a integrated strategy merging various methods is required to create a truly private and effective business setting.
